Integrate Apache with WildFly

Bitnami stacks include the Apache Web server. There are different ways to connect these two servers. One of this is connecting through an HTTP proxy.

The HTTP Connector element represents a Connector component that communicates with a web connector via the HTTP protocol. This is used to invisibly integrate WildFly into an Apache installation and have Apache handle the static content of the web application and/or to utilize Apache’s SSL processing.

To make them work together, enable the and modules in /opt/bitnami/apache/conf/httpd.conf. Then, add the following lines to your virtual hosts at /opt/bitnami/apache/conf/vhosts/:

<Location /APPURL>
  ProxyPass http://localhost:8080/
  ProxyPassReverse http://localhost:8080/
